He supports a wide range of charities, notably crime prevention and education. He is the Founder and Chairman of Crimestoppers, Chairman of Trustees of the Ashcroft Technology Academy in south London and an ambassador of the educational charity SkillForce. In May 2011, he was appointed as lead advisor on a government review of military bases on Cyprus and in September 2012 was made the Government\u2019s Special Representative for Veterans\u2019 Transition, working on support for military personnel making the transition to civilian life. Lord Ashcroft\u2019s collection of Victoria Cross medals \u2013 the largest in the world \u2013 has been on display in The Lord Ashcroft Gallery: Extraordinary Heroes at IWM London since November 2010. He is a Trustee and President of the West India Committee, a Trustee of Imperial War Museums, Vice-Patron of the Intelligence Corps Museum in Bedfordshire and Chancellor of Anglia Ruskin University.
